The exhibition featured the work of teenagers from the Hockley Youth Project. Working with artist Nicola Richardson, the group explored the life and times of Equiano, and produced artworks exploring the theme of identity: the identity of Equiano and their own.

From these sessions the group produced a number of brightly coloured suits, inspired by the freedom suit Equiano bought upon securing his manumission. These suits were on display at Soho House along with other artworks produced by the Hockley Youth Project.
